That sure looks like either oCD or CooldownTimers2. Try this: download DeuceCommander and install, it allows you to access all of your Ace2 mods with the use of /commands. Then look the Combat and/or Unknown menus (click the + symbol to expand the tree). Should you see either of those two AddOns, then look for a Lock or Anchor button in DC. Click that and you should be able to drag that bar to where you want it. Click the the Lock or Anchor button to lock it place.

Cooldown Monitor is part of oRA2. oRA2 only enables itself when you join a raid, and that is a window to keep track of things like druid innervates/rebirths, etc. (I think.) The cooldown monitor frame was probably just placed in the same part of your screen. You can turn it off in your oRA2 options, though.

Put your cursor over the frame and type /print GetMouseFocus():GetName(). This will tell you the name of the frame and probably give you a hint as to which addon it belongs to.
